    Difficulty
    This reflects the 10Adventures difficulty rating for each route. We aim to keep ratings consistent across regions.
    Moderate
    Elevation
    This reflects the total elevation gained throughout this route as measured by the GPS file. This includes all ascents and descents, and is higher than what is quoted in most route guides, which simply measure the distance between the starting-point and high-point of the route.
    342 m
    Distance
    This reflects the return distance of this route as measured by the GPS file.
    8.2 km
    Duration
    This reflects the estimated time the majority of users will take on this trail. If you are slower, add time to the top-end figure. If you are fast, then you may complete this route faster than this time range.
    2.5-3.5h

    Route Description for Sentinel Dome and Taft Point Loop

    The Sentinel Dome and Taft Point Loop is an exciting adventure along the southern rim of Yosemite Valley that exposes breathtaking views of the park’s famous granite features. Wander through mixed pine forests to not one, but two dramatic overlooks of Yosemite’s high country. Make sure to wear sturdy footwear, as much of the path is rocky and uneven. Additionally, make sure that your camera is fully-charged, as the stunning vistas warrant plenty of photo opportunities. Note: the National Park charges an entrance fee; refer to the NPS website for additional information. Glacier Point Road is also subject to seasonal closures.

    Embark on your adventure along the Sentinel Dome and Taft Point Loop from the Sentinel Dome Trailhead. From here, take the rightmost trail signposted as Sentinel Dome Trail. Here, the path will wander northeast through mixed woodlands and up the granite dome. From atop Sentinel Dome, revel in the breathtaking views of Half Dome and North Dome. After taking in the scenery, retrace your footing back down the dome before turning left to merge onto the Pohono Trail. Follow this wonderful path southwest, weaving through meadowlands and mixed pine forests, before crossing over Sentinel Creek to Taft Point and The Fissures.

    Admire the views of El Capitan and Yosemite Falls from the granite rock, but remember to watch your footing, as the rock here is divided with deep fissures. After appreciating the scenery, retrace your footing along the Pohono Trail briefly until you reach an intersection, where you will veer right to be guided back to the trailhead.

    Getting to the Sentinel Dome and Taft Point Loop Trailhead

    The Sentinel Dome and Taft Point Loop departs from the Sentinel Dome Trailhead off Glacier Point Road.
